So, for the sake of information, let's do a quick run-down of the best features of one of MTI's podiatry chairs; the 527P Tri Power Programmable Podiatry Chair. The 527P has a 650 lb. weight capacity which is enough to support any patient a doctor is likely to treat. Patients will have an easy time getting onto the chair with its low entry height, and the podiatrist has the ability to lift the chair all the way up to 40 inches with the chair's extended height. An extendable debris tray also comes as part of the chair. Any podiatrist would be well suited to own the 527P.
Unlike the podiatry chairs, one of MTI's items that will be at the expos this year is the instrument table, which will be shown at the AAOMS expo. The table is designed to make the job a bit more convenient for the doctor that uses it by being able to straddle a patient and chair or just sit beside the patient. It is made with quality laminate and frees up floor space in an exam or procedure room. Also on display MTI's trade show booths will be a small selection of their surgery lights, physicians' chairs and mobile cabinets.
